No, that was my point, stores
aren't compensated for store coupons. A store coupon is essentially a loss to them, money that they
didn't make off of that sale. The product still
costs them the same price either way, so if the coupon makes the amount that you pay for the item less than they paid for it, they take an actual loss on the sale. Since Barnes and Noble is a big corporate entity rather than an individual store, store coupons do get recorded in the register transactions and sent to corporate to be worked into all kinds of corporate data, profit modeling, and such. But yeah, since it's just internal company data that the registers are collecting anyway, not something they need to send in to some third party, it's all done through data collection and the actual printed store coupons are just thrown out. Hell, they don't even really need to collect them -- I regularly show them the coupons on my phone and they get the code off of that. Doesn't mean that they're "meaningless" though.
